i had this same problem on debian sid/unstable i just changed the
liboafd and that did it well

> I upgraded to the latest version of evolution via redcarpet, after that
> Evolution wouldn't 
> start up properly for me.
> When I start up, or rather try to start up, evolution via a terminal I get
> "evolution-shell-WARNING **: Cannot access Bonobo/ConfigDatabase on wombat:"
> printed out and a 
> "Cannot initialize the Ximian Evolution shell: Configuration Database not
> found" 
> dialog box is displayed.
> - so my guesses are that something somewhere is not configured correctly.
> 
> I have read the FAQ and the binaries are all in the right places, my PATH is
> correct.
> All my GNOME_Evolution_*.oaf files are in the /usr/share/oaf directory and
> have the
> correct permissions and I ran killev; oaf-slay as root just to make sure
> that that wasn't
> the cause either. 
> I've also tried uninstalling and then reinstalling both Evolution and bonobo
> and
> that didn't seem to resolve the problem either.
> As an aside that might or might not be pertinant, my install of Mozilla no
> longer works.
> 
> I'm guessing that it's a bonobo issue, and here's what I have installed on
> that
> front:
> 
> [kwg@lewis kwg]$ rpm -qa  | grep bono
> libbonobo-conf0-0.11-ximian.3
> bonobo-1.0.7-ximian.3
> bonobo-conf-0.11-ximian.3
> [kwg@lewis kwg]$ 
> 
> I have strace and stack trace outputs if any one needs to look at them.
> 
> any ideas on what I need to do in order to get Evolution working for me
> again?
